Associate, Grants Administration coordinating grant operations for Smile Train's funding lifecycle. Ensuring compliance, conducting reviews, and supporting documentation processes in a hybrid role.
Responsibilities
Conduct senior review on incoming grant applications and program expenses, in collaboration with the Grants Management Team, to ensure funding meets strategic priorities and requirements
Ensure restricted donations are accurately tagged and check associate reviews to ensure accurate data entry
Ensure senior staff has accurate information to review grants, including information on partner status, background on previous investments, partner volume, and flagging grants that don’t align with our priorities
Perform due diligence on incoming applications to ensure all legal requirements for new partners and vendors are met; record responses on New Partner sheet to the organization in Salesforce.
Follow up with PMS and SMOs on contingent payments on a monthly basis
Prepare Grant Cycle Spreadsheet for Senior Staff (every other cycle, on the 15th), and route spreadsheet through Senior Staff and Finance Approvals
Liaise with colleagues and partners around the globe to receive and process grants, making sure applications are complete, correct, and finalized in a timely fashion
Run monthly surgical payment process, including exporting and checking data, creating payments, tagging restrictions, and routing spreadsheet for approval
Serve as a resource and knowledge expert to colleagues and partners who have questions about the grants process and database
Participate on the core team responsible for transitioning our grants management system to Salesforce Grantmaking, specifically to advise on PPS, templates, and the contract process
Draft and send all manual award letters for grant cycles, PPS, and India processes
Update and create letter and contract templates as needed
Work with PMs to confirm new partner details and manage process for drafting and routing new agreements.
Assist with reviewing monthly restriction update from finance, pull payment information for entity surgical list, and prepare information required for donor reports and applications
